MATCH THE STATEMENT WITH THE CORRECT REPORTING V ...

  • “If I were you, I’d spend a year abroad before university”.
    RECOMMEND
  • “How about having Indian food?” I said.
    SUGGEST
  • ‘Don’t touch anything,’ he told us.
    WARN
  • “Okay, Keiko can go to the party” said Keiko’s mum.
    AGREE
  • ‘I can give you a lift,’ the man told me
    OFFER
  • “Don’t forget that Lucy needs to go to the dentist” she said to me.
    REMIND
  • “I’m sorry I forgot your birthday” said Amanda to me
    APOLOGIZE
  • ‘I won’t talk to her, ‘ Edward said.
    REFUSE
  • ‘I have a headache. It’s your fault,’ Sheila said to her husband.
    BLAME
  • I won't take this job
    REFUSE
  • “Don’t cross the road there” she said to the children.
    WARN
  • “The accident wasn't at all my fault”.
    DENY
  • “Now don’t forget to lock all the doors and windows”
    REMIND
  • “What about going for a meal to that new Chinese restaurant?”
    SUGGEST
  • "You're lying, Michael!", she said.
    ACCUSE
  • “I’ll study really hard for the exam” said Luke.
    PROMISE
  • "Yes, it was me who took your pen." he said to me
    ADMIT
  • Those bags look very heavy. Can I give you a hand?.
    OFFER
